There are names for what binds us:
束缚我们的事物名称:
strong forces, weak forces.
强者,弱者
Look around, you can see them:
环顾四周,您可以看到它们:
the skin that forms in a half-empty cup,
在半空的杯子中形成皮肤
nails rusting into the places they join,
钉子在他们连接的地方生锈
joints dovetailed on their own weight.
关节与自身重量相吻合
The way things stay so solidly
事情保持如此稳固的方式
wherever they've been set down—
无论他们被安置在何处——
and gravity, scientists say, is weak.
科学家们说,引力很弱
And see how the flesh grows back
看看新肉怎么长回来的:
across a wound, with a great vehemence,
穿过创口,以极大的热情
more strong
更加健硕
than the simple, untested surface before.
比起以前单纯的、未经历练的皮肉
There's a name for it on horses,
马儿身上有它的名字
when it comes back darker and raised: proud flesh,
当它归来时变得更黑、更隆起:骄傲的身躯
as all flesh,
如同所有的身躯
is proud of its wounds, wears them
为它的负伤感到自豪,披挂伤口
as honors given out after battle,
作为战后授予的荣誉
small triumphs pinned to the chest—
小小的胜利被钉在胸前——
And when two people have loved each other
当两个人相爱时
see how it is like a
看上去它就像
scar between their bodies,
彼此身体间的一个疤痕
stronger, darker, and proud;
更强大、更黑暗、更骄傲
how the black cord makes of them a single fabric
黑线把它们做成单纯的织物
that nothing can tear or mend.
没有谁能撕裂或修补
